The game always displays 35-37ms, but Suramar almost always feels like 500-10000+ (half a second to 10 second delay on everything). Every other zone is fine except for when there are a lot of people on your layer fighting the world boss.
This problem has existed for years and it can happen in any zone but seems to occur when there are a ton of layers in a specific zone. In the past I resolved this issue by joining a group on a different datacenter / playing a character on one.
Blasted Lands (Kazzak world boss) had the same problem during the Anniversary event. If I was on a Chicago datacenter layer (~35 ping and closest to me physically) I would get the same unplayable lag that Suramar gets. But if I joined a LA datacenter layer (~80 ping, further physical distance from me) it was completely normal.
